The snowiest ski resort in Switzerland- Andermatt
The Ursern valley (canton Uri) at the foot of the Gotthard Pass is one of the most impressive upland valleys in Switzerland.
Andermatt (1444 m) lies at the heart of Switzerland’s Alpine passes, and is the largest of the three villages in the valley; it’s at the crossroads of the mountain passes from north to south and from east to west.The variety of tour options with the eight surrounding Alpine passes is unique worldwide.

The Andermatt holiday region is one of the most snow-sure ski resorts in Switzerland. Here, the diverse skiing areas of the Skiarena Andermatt-Sedrun offer a healthy mix with varying degrees of altitude and levels of difficulty.
Freeriders and lovers of steep-slope descents fall for the Gemsstock, while recreational skiers and families find themselves in their element at the Nätschen and Sedrun resorts.

Ski resort for professionals- Verbier

Verbier is the principal resort in Switzerland’s extensive 4 Valleys (4 Vallées) ski domain, which stretches from the ski area of Bruson, just south of Verbier, all the way to the slopes of Thyon-Les-Collons above the town of Sion, capital of the south-western Swiss canton of Valais in which this area lies; describing a 90-degree arc around the glacial summit of Mont Fort (3,328m) that lies to the east of Verbier and marks the summit of the domain.

Beautiful ski resort in Switzerland- Müren
Murren is a charming village with magnificent views and no traffic noise. It is perched on a shelf of Alpine pasture forming a balcony overlooking the steep cleft of the Lauterbrunnen Valley.
Destinations like Murren are hard to find – alpine scenery, mountain culture, and exciting activities! It is a great place for hiking enthusiasts who wish to enjoy the natural beauty of Switzerland. And in winter you will find skiing for all levels.
Murren is the highest altitude ski resort in the Bernese Oberland and faces a series of giant peaks carved out of rock or ice: from left to right the view encompasses the Eiger, the Monch, the Jungfrau, the Breithorn and the Gspaltenhorn range.

For lovers of good time, the well-known, Zermatt
Zermatt is a picturesque mountain village that lies at the foot of the majestic Matterhorn on the border of Switzerland and Italy. Considered one of Switzerland’s most popular winter resorts, Zermatt encompasses three skiing areas, which enjoy superb snow conditions and the longest skiing season in the Alps.
This world-famous destination offers visitors an never-ending range of activities to choose from. Aside from skiing, which is available 365 days a year on the Theodul Glacier, Zermatt is a popular destination for hiking and mountaineering in the off-season.

The best ski center for snowboarders- Laax
The Laax ski resort is one of Switzerland’s (& Europe’s) biggest & best. Laax is all about modern lifts, vast terrain, long piste trails for all abilities plus challenging off-piste skiing & freeride routes. The resort is also known for its monstrous snow parks & resort facilities straight out of a James Bond or Austen Powers movie.

Family ski resort- Wengen
Wengen is a very family- friendly place. Also in winter, you have nothing to worry about. There are plenty of family- friendly winter activities in the around Wengen.
Wengen ski resort is a charming car-free village in one of the most spectacularly scenic areas of the Swiss Alps; its local ski area, linked with Grindelwald, has a good variety of terrain best suited to intermediates and features the awe-inspiring North Face of the Eiger as a backdrop.

Ski resort for begginers- Villars
In the heart of the Alpes vaudoises, the Villars, Gryon and Les Diablerets resorts are interlinked, creating an exceptional playground! The high point of the canton of Vaud, Glacier 3000 completes this paradise offering you some refreshing cool air in the hottest summer weather!

Beginners can learn to ski in complete confidence in dedicated areas. The kids’ snow gardens in Villars, Gryon and Les Diablerets are great for young skiers.
